Group Acceptance Sampling Plans Based on Time Truncated Life Tests For Compound Weibull-Exponential Distribution

Canan HAMURKAROĞLU Ayten YİĞİTER

Abstract

Acceptance sampling plans are a decision-making process on the basis of a randomly selected sampling from a party, where it is not possible to completely scan the products for reasons such as time and cost being limited or the formation of damaged products during the inspection. For some products, the life span (time from beginning to failure) may be an important quality characteristic. In this case, the quality control adequacy of the products can be checked with an acceptance sampling plan based on the truncated life test with a censored scheme for the lifetime of the products. Acceptance sampling plans based on life test of product life in industry are called reliability plans. In this study, group acceptance sampling plans based on life tests were studied under the type-I censored scheme for the compound Weibull- Exponential distribution. Optimum sample size, optimum number of groups and acceptance number were obtained.
